Duties Description POSITION DESCRIPTION:
Developmental Disabilities Program Specialist design and develop services and community residential opportunities for individuals with developmental disabilities. In this position they will assist in identifying appropriate placement of individuals eligible for services within the Family Care program. They will assist in determining the needs and promoting choice for individuals. They will identify the services and settings best suited to meet these needs and choices. They can assist with budget preparation, site development, and identification of funding sources. Position requires general supervisory responsibility. This position is directly responsible for the Family Care services offered in Chenango County. The person in this position reports to the Chenango Co. Treatment Team Leader.

• If you are employed by state government you may be able to receive loan forgiveness under the Public Service Loan Forgiveness Program (PSLF). The PSLF Program forgives the remaining balance on Direct Loans after 120 qualifying monthly payments have been made under a qualifying repayment plan while working full-time for a qualifying employer.
